Organon aspires to be a leader in Women’s Health and envisions a “Better and Healthier Every day for Every Woman”. Organon is a US-based, Global Health Care company, which was established in 2021 as a spin-off from MSD (Merck & Co). Organon products are available in 140 markets in the world.

Responsibilities:


The Commercial Director is the most senior company representative in India. Reporting directly to the role is the commercial organization of approx. 30 team members with additional +50 Organon employees situated in India.


Among the focus area are:  


  • Lead the commercial organization to deliver on ambitious P&L objectives.
  • In collaboration with the SEA Alliance Team Leads oversee partnerships in Bangladesh, Pakistan, Sri Lanka and Maldives.
  • Maintain strong collaboration with SEA Cluster teams and be active part of the SEA Cluster Leadership Team.
  • Ensure an exceptional company culture driven by our purpose and ethical standards.
  • The Commercial director is expected to embody our values: Be Real, We All Belong, Bring Your Fire, Own It, Rise Together, Keep Moving.

Required Education, Experience, and Skills:


  • Track record of leading sizeable team teams to excel within multinational pharmaceutical (or health care) companies
  • Master’s Degree within relevant specialty
  • Experience with Market Access and/or Policy engagements
  • Thrive with complexity and ambiguity
  • Strategic and aspirational mindset as well as attention to detail
  • Strong financial and business acumen
  • Strong understanding of India’s health care system as well as international experience
  • Fluent in English

Who We Are:


Organon delivers ingenious health solutions that enable people to live their best lives. We are a $6.5 billion global healthcare company focused on making a world of difference for women, their families and the communities they care for. We have an important portfolio and are growing it by investing in the unmet needs of Women’s Health, expanding access to leading biosimilars and touching lives with a diverse and trusted portfolio of health solutions.  Our Vision is clear: A better and healthier every day for every woman.
